In this episode of Iron Radio, the hosts delve into the challenges of gym ownership and the personal decisions behind closing a gym. They discuss the constant need for sales and marketing in retaining clients, the impact on personal life, and the difference between coaching and managing a gym. The show also explores recent findings on heavy metal contamination in dark chocolate, recommending moderation due to potential health risks. Listeners are provided with scientific facts and practical advice on both topics, making it an informative session for fitness enthusiasts and gym owners alike.

Join Phil Stephens and Lonnie Lowry on this episode of Iron Radio as they delve into the use of artificial intelligence in sports nutrition and training. They discuss the effectiveness of ChatGPT in creating meal plans, the nuances of using AI for dietary advice, and the credibility of these AI-generated results. Additionally, they explore the balance between speed and strength training for youth athletes, emphasizing the importance of building a solid strength foundation before focusing on speed work. Tune in to understand how incorporating AI can save time but also requires human oversight, and get insights on how to train both beginners and advanced athletes effectively.
